Catalent, Inc. Reports Fourth Quarter Fiscal 2021 Results

Catalent, Inc., the leading global provider of development sciences and manufacturing platforms for medicines, including biotherapeutics; cell and gene therapies; and consumer health products, announced financial results for the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, which ended June 30, 2021.

  • Q4'21 net revenue of $1.19 billion increased 25% as reported, or 22% in constant currency, compared to Q4'20. Organic, constant-currency net revenue grew 26%, compared to Q4'20.
  • Fiscal 2021 net revenue of $4.00 billion increased 29% as reported, or 26%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Organic, constant-currency net revenue grew 25% compared to FY'20.
  • Q4'21 net earnings of $182 million and fiscal 2021 net earnings of $585 million.
  • Q4'21 Adjusted EBITDA(1) of $348 million increased 30% as reported, or 27% in constant currency, compared to Q4'20.
  • Announces proposed $1 billion acquisition of Bettera, a leading manufacturer in the high-growth gummy, soft chew, and lozenge segments of the nutritional supplements market.
  • FY'22 financial guidance range projects net revenue growth of 8-13% and Adjusted EBITDA growth of 11-18%.

Fourth Quarter 2021 Consolidated Results

Net revenue of $1.19 billion increased 25% as reported, or 22% in constant currency, from the $947 million reported for the fourth quarter a year ago. Overall organic net revenue growth (i.e., excluding the effect of acquisitions and divestitures) was 26%.

After accounting for the net earnings attributable to holders of Catalent’s Series A convertible preferred stock, net earnings attributable to common shareholders were $167 million, or $0.98 per basic share, compared to net earnings attributable to common shareholders of $135 million, or $0.86 per basic share, in the fourth quarter a year ago.

EBITDA from operations(1) was $326 million, an increase of $60 million from $266 million in the fourth quarter a year ago. Fourth quarter fiscal 2021 Adjusted EBITDA(1) was $348 million, or 29.3% of net revenue, compared to $268 million, or 28.2% of net revenue, in the fourth quarter a year ago. This represents an increase of 30% as reported, and an increase of 27% on a constant-currency basis.

Adjusted Net Income(1) was $209 million, or $1.16 per diluted share, compared to Adjusted Net Income of $154 million, or $0.90 per diluted share, in the fourth quarter a year ago.

Fourth Quarter 2021 Segment Review

Biologics

Net revenue from the Biologics segment was $603 million for the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, an increase of 69% as reported and 66%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A(1) in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021 was $186 million, an increase of 114% as reported and 112%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A margin was 30.9% in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, compared to 24.3% in the fourth quarter of the prior year.

Excluding the effect of acquisitions, net revenue increased 66% and Segment EBITDA increased 111% compared to the quarter ended June 30, 2020.

Softgel and Oral Technologies

Net revenue from the Softgel and Oral Technologies segment was $301 million for the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, an increase of 3% as reported and a decrease of 1%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A was $94 million in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, an increase of 10% as reported, or 6%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A margin was 31.3% in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, compared to 29.4% in the fourth quarter of the prior year.

Oral and Specialty Delivery

Net revenue from the Oral and Specialty Delivery segment was $186 million for the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, a decrease of 15% as reported and 19% in constant currency, over the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021 was $63 million, a decrease of 24% as reported, or 29%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A margin was 34.4% in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, compared to 38.4% in the fourth quarter of the prior year.

Excluding the effect of acquisitions and divestitures, net revenue decreased 4% and Segment EBITDA decreased 11% compared to the quarter ended June 30, 2020.

Clinical Supply Services

Net revenue from the Clinical Supply Services segment was $105 million for the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021, an increase of 25% as reported and 21%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021 was $31 million, an increase of 45% as reported, or 35% in constant currency, compared to the fourth quarter a year ago. Segment EBITDA margin was 29.0% in the fourth quarter of fiscal 2021 compared to 25.1% in the fourth quarter of the prior year.

Fiscal 2021 Consolidated Results

Net revenue of $4.00 billion increased 29% as reported, or 26% in constant currency, from the $3.09 billion reported for the prior fiscal year. Overall organic net revenue growth (i.e., excluding the effect of acquisitions and divestitures) was 25%.

After accounting for the net earnings attributable to holders of Catalent’s Series A convertible preferred stock, net earnings attributable to common shareholders were $529 million, or $3.15 per basic share, compared to net earnings attributable to common shareholders of $173 million, or $1.16 per basic share, in the prior fiscal year.

EBITDA from operations(1) was $1.11 billion, an increase of $474 million from $640 million in the prior fiscal year. Fiscal 2021 Adjusted EBITDA(1) was $1.02 billion, or 25.5% of net revenue, compared to $751 million, or 24.3% of net revenue, in the prior fiscal year. This represents an increase of 36% as reported, and an increase of 32% on a constant-currency basis.

Adjusted Net Income(1) was $549 million, or $3.04 per diluted share, compared to Adjusted Net Income of $350 million, or $2.11 per diluted share, in fiscal 2020.

Fiscal 2021 Segment Review

Biologics

Net revenue from the Biologics segment was $1.93 billion for fiscal 2021, an increase of 89% as reported and 86%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A(1) in fiscal 2021 was $608 million, an increase of 156% as reported and 151%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A margin was 31.5% in fiscal 2021, compared to 23.2% in fiscal 2020.

Excluding the effect of acquisitions, net revenue increased 80% and Segment EBITDA increased 148% compared to fiscal 2020.

Softgel and Oral Technologies

Net revenue from the Softgel and Oral Technologies segment was $1.01 billion for fiscal 2021, a decrease of 5% as reported and 7%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A was $237 million in fiscal 2021, a decrease of 8% as reported, or 10%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A margin was 23.4% in fiscal 2021, compared to 24.2% in fiscal 2020.

Excluding the effect of divestitures, net revenue decreased 6% compared to fiscal 2020 and Segment EBITDA decreased 10% compared to fiscal 2020.

Oral and Specialty Delivery

Net revenue from the Oral and Specialty Delivery segment was $686 million for fiscal 2021, an increase of 1% as reported and a decrease of 2% in constant currency, over f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A in fiscal 2021 was $160 million, a decrease of 20% as reported, or 25%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A margin was 23.3% in fiscal 2021, compared to 29.7% in fiscal 2020.

Excluding the effect of acquisitions and divestitures, net revenue decreased 3% and Segment EBITDA decreased 24%, compared to fiscal 2020.

Clinical Supply Services

Net revenue from the Clinical Supply Services segment was $391 million for fiscal 2021, an increase of 13% as reported and 10%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A in fiscal 2021 was $108 million, an increase of 18% as reported, or 13% in constant currency, compared to fiscal 2020. Segment EBITDA margin was 27.6% in fiscal 2021 compared to 26.4% in fiscal 2020.

Balance Sheet and Liquidity

As of June 30, 2021, Catalent had $3.24 billion in total debt, and $2.27 billion in total debt net of cash and short-term investments, compared to $2.16 billion in total net debt as of March 31, 2021. The current debt structure does not include any significant maturity until 2027.

Catalent’s net leverage ratio(1) as of June 30, 2021 was 2.2x, compared to 2.3x at March 31, 2021 and 2.8x at June 30, 2020.

About Catalent, Inc.

Catalent Inc. [NYSE: CTLT], an S&P 500® company, is the leading global provider of development sciences and manufacturing platforms for medicines, including biotherapeutics; cell and gene therapies; and consumer health products. With almost 90 years serving the industry, Catalent has proven expertise in bringing more customer products to market faster, enhancing product performance, and ensuring reliable global clinical and commercial product supply. Catalent’s workforce exceeds 17,000 people, including more than 2,500 scientists and technicians, at more than 50 facilities on four continents, and in fiscal year 2021, it generated $4 billion in annual revenue. Catalent is headquartered in Somerset, New Jersey. For more information, please visit www.catalent.com.

Non-GAAP Financial Measures

Use of EBITDA from operations, Adjusted EBITDA, Adjusted Net Income and Segment EBITDA

Management measures operating performance based on consolidated earnings from operations before interest expense, expense (benefit) for income taxes, and depreciation and amortization, adjusted for the income or loss attributable to non-controlling interests (“EBITDA from operations”). EBITDA from operations is not defined under U.S. GAAP, is not a measure of operating income, operating performance, or liquidity presented in accordance with U.S. GAAP, and is subject to important limitations.

Catalent believes that the presentation of EBITDA from operations enhances an investor’s understanding of its financial performance. Catalent believes this measure is a useful financial metric to assess its operating performance across periods by excluding certain items that it believes are not representative of its core business and uses this measure for business planning purposes.

In addition, given the significant investments that Catalent has made in the past in property, plant and equipment, depreciation and amortization expenses represent a meaningful portion of its cost structure. Catalent believes that EBITDA from operations will provide investors with a useful tool for assessing the comparability between periods of its ability to generate cash from operations sufficient to pay taxes, to service debt and to undertake capital expenditures because it eliminates depreciation and amortization expense. Catalent presents EBITDA from operations in order to provide supplemental information that it considers relevant for the readers of its consolidated financial statements, and such information is not meant to replace or supersede U.S. GAAP measures. Catalent’s definition of EBITDA from operations may not be the same as similarly titled measures used by other companies.

Catalent evaluates the performance of its segments based on segment earnings before non-controlling interest, other (income) expense, impairments, restructuring costs, interest expense, income tax expense (benefit), and depreciation and amortization (“segment EBITDA”). Moreover, under Catalent’s credit agreement, its ability to engage in certain activities, such as incurring certain additional indebtedness, making certain investments and paying certain dividends, is tied to ratios based on Adjusted EBITDA, which is not defined under U.S. GAAP, is not a measure of operating income, operating performance, or liquidity presented in accordance with U.S. GAAP, and is subject to important limitations. Adjusted EBITDA is the covenant compliance measure used in the credit agreement governing debt incurrence and restricted payments. Because not all companies use identical calculations, Catalent’s presentation of Adjusted EBITDA may not be comparable to other similarly titled measures of other companies.

Management also measures operating performance based on Adjusted Net Income and Adjusted Net Income per share. Adjusted Net Income is not defined under U.S. GAAP, is not a measure of operating income, operating performance, or liquidity presented in accordance with U.S. GAAP and is subject to important limitations. Catalent believes that the presentation of Adjusted Net Income and Adjusted Net Income per share enhances an investor’s understanding of its financial performance. Catalent believes these measures are a useful financial metric to assess its operating performance across periods by excluding certain items that it believes are not representative of its core business and Catalent uses these measures for business planning purposes. Catalent defines Adjusted Net Income as net earnings adjusted for amortization attributable to purchase accounting and adjustments for other cash and non-cash items included in the table below, partially offset by its estimate of the tax effects of such cash and non-cash items. Catalent believes that Adjusted Net Income and Adjusted Net Income per share provides investors with a useful tool for assessing the comparability between periods of its ability to generate cash from operations available to its stockholders. Catalent’s definition of Adjusted Net Income may not be the same as similarly titled measures used by other companies.

The most directly comparable U.S. GAAP measure to EBITDA from operations, Adjusted EBITDA and Adjusted Net Income is net earnings. Included in this release is a reconciliation of net earnings to EBITDA from operations, Adjusted EBITDA and Adjusted Net Income.

Catalent does not provide a reconciliation of forward-looking non-GAAP financial measures to their comparable U.S. GAAP financial measures because it could not do so without unreasonable effort due to the unavailability of the information needed to calculate reconciling items and due to the variability, complexity and limited visibility of the adjusting items that would be excluded from the non-GAAP financial measures in future periods. When planning, forecasting, and analyzing future periods, Catalent does so primarily on a non-GAAP basis without preparing a U.S. GAAP analysis as that would require estimates for various cash and non-cash reconciling items that would be difficult to predict with reasonable accuracy. For example, equity compensation expense would be difficult to estimate because it depends on Catalent’s future hiring and retention needs, as well as the future fair market value of its common stock, all of which are difficult to predict and subject to constant change. It is equally difficult to anticipate the need for or magnitude of a presently unforeseen one-time restructuring expense or the values of end-of-period foreign currency exchange rates. As a result, Catalent does not believe that a U.S. GAAP reconciliation would provide meaningful supplemental information about its outlook.

Use of Constant Currency

As changes in exchange rates are an important factor in understanding period-to-period comparisons, Catalent believes the presentation of results on a constant-currency basis in addition to reported results helps improve investors’ ability to understand its operating results and evaluate its performance in comparison to prior periods. Constant-currency information compares results between periods as if exchange rates had remained constant period over period. Catalent uses results on a constant-currency basis as one measure to evaluate its performance. Catalent calculates constant currency by calculating current-year results using prior-year foreign currency exchange rates. Catalent generally refers to such amounts calculated on a constant-currency basis as excluding the impact of foreign exchange or being on a constant-currency basis. These results should be considered in addition to, not as a substitute for, results reported in accordance with U.S. GAAP. Results on a constant-currency basis, as Catalent presents them, may not be comparable to similarly titled measures used by other companies and are not measures of performance presented in accordance with U.S. GAAP.
